Bse stands for bovine spongiform encephalopathy, which is a fatal nervous disease of cattle. Bovine spongiform encephalopathy bse, commonly known as mad cow disease, is a fatal, neurodegenerative disease of cattle. The time between infection and onset of symptoms is generally four to five years.

To prevent bse from entering the united states, severe restrictions were placed on the importation of live ruminants, such as cattle, sheep, and goats, and certain ruminant products from countries where bse was known to exist. Bovine spongiform encephalopathy known as mad cow disease, is a neurodegenerative disease of cattle. Over four million cows were destroyed in an effort to contain the outbreak, and 177 people died after contracting variant creutzfeldtjakob disease vcjd through eating infected beef. In common with other prion diseases or transmissible spongiform encephalopathies tses, scrapie of sheep and bovine spongiform encephalopathy bse are characterized by grey matter vacuolation and accumulation of an abnormal isoform of the host prion protein prp in the central nervous system cns.
